    Match Facts

    • Luton Town have lost their last four league games against Cardiff, their joint-worst losing run against the Bluebirds, also four in a row between April 1979 and November 1980.
    • Cardiff have kept a clean sheet in their last three away league matches against Luton (W2 D1). The last time Luton scored against them at Kenilworth Road was a Chris Barker own goal in a 3-3 draw in February 2006.
    • Luton, who lost 1-0 to Stoke last time out at Kenilworth Road, have only lost consecutive home league games once since re-joining the Championship in 2019-20, losing to Nottingham Forest and Leeds in November 2019.
    • Cardiff City have lost 10 of their last 13 Championship matches (W2 D1) and lost 11 of their 19 league games so far this season. The last time the Bluebirds lost more than 11 of their first 20 league games in a season outside the top-flight was back in 1985-86 in the third-tier, when they lost 14.
    • Luton striker Cameron Jerome has scored in each of his last five league appearances against former club Cardiff, netting a brace the last time he faced them in April 2018 for Derby.
